TORONTO, Ont. – A four-year-old boy is in hospital, Friday, with life-threatening injuries after falling from a fifth-floor apartment at Markham and Ellesmere in Scarborough.
Police were called to 2 Meadow Glen around 2 p.m. and the child was rushed to hospital, where surgery was performed.
The boy remains in critical condition.
Investigators told 680News while they are looking into the circumstances which led up to the incident, they don’t anticipate any charges will be laid.
The fall appears to be accidental and no foul play is suspected.
